Compartir a través de


Función ORCloseKey

Cierra un identificador de la clave del Registro especificada en un subárbol del Registro sin conexión.

Sintaxis

DWORD ORCloseKey(
  _In_ ORHKEY Handle
);

Parámetros

Identificador [in]

Identificador de una clave del Registro abierta en un subárbol del Registro sin conexión.

Valor devuelto

Si la función se ejecuta correctamente, el valor devuelto es ERROR_SUCCESS.

Si la función no se ejecuta correctamente, el valor devuelto es un código de error distinto de cero definido en Winerror.h. Puede usar la función FormatMessage con la marca FORMAT_MESSAGE_FROM_SYSTEM para obtener una descripción genérica del error.

Si la clave especificada es la clave raíz del subárbol del Registro, se produce un error en la función con ERROR_INVALID_PARAMETER.

Observaciones

El identificador de una clave especificada no se debe usar después de cerrarlo, ya que ya no será válido. Los identificadores de clave no deben dejarse abiertos más de lo necesario.

Use la función ORCloseHive para cerrar un subárbol del Registro sin conexión.

Requisitos

Requisito Value
Redistribuible
Biblioteca del Registro sin conexión de Windows versión 1.0 o posterior
Encabezado
Offreg.h
Archivo DLL
Offreg.dll

Consulte también

ORCloseHive

ORCreateKey

ORDeleteKey

OROpenKey